While you’re complaining about the chills that accompany our joke of a fall season, our northern brethren are huddling around fireplaces, sipping hot toddies, and planning to party indoors for the next five months. We should feel damn lucky all we have to do is throw on one extra layer to avoid the shivers. And we should also thank our lucky stars we can still cool out at outdoor events like the weekly party Shore Thing Sundays at the Shore Club.

From 2 p.m. to 3 a.m., you can lounge at Skybar, one of SoBe’s most coveted pieces of relaxation real estate. The oasis has four different zones; you can command a cabana at Sandbar, sample one of 75 varieties of rum at Rumbar, make it hot in the Redroom, or kick up your feet in the outdoor living room, the Redroom Garden. Wherever you decide to chill, the legendary DJ Irie will be providing your soundtrack.
